Glassfibre Platform Step Ladders
NGFBP Series


Ensure safety and reliability with the NGFBP Glassfibre Platform Step Ladders, specifically designed for electrical environments. UK-made with non-conductive glassfibre stiles, these ladders protect against electrical hazards up to 30,000 volts, making them perfect for electrical work at height.
Key Benefits
- Non-Conductive Safety: Glassfibre stiles offer essential protection for electrical work.
- Stable & Secure: Strengthened non-slip treads, reinforced platform, and rubber feet ensure maximum safety.
- Strength & Stability: Improved stiles and rigid box section back legs, cross braces, and “K” straps for increased strength and stability.
- Tool Storage: Plastic tool tray to hold tools and equipment while working at height.
- Portable & Lightweight: Compact and easy to transport, ideal for various tasks.
- High Load Capacity: Supports up to 150kg, suitable for demanding industrial use.

Code | No. of Treads | Weight kg | Closed Height mm | Open Height mm | Platform Height mm | Approx. Working Height mm* | Base Ladder Width mm | Base Depth When Open mm | Closed Ladder Depth mm | Top Ladder Width mm | Depth of Tread | Space Between Treads | Handrail Option Available |
---|---|---|---|---|---|---|---|---|---|---|---|---|---|
NGFBP3 | 3 | 6.0 | 1330 | 1225 | 590 | 2340 | 405 | 775 | 150 | 315 | 80 | 240 | Yes |
NGFBP4 | 4 | 7.0 | 1570 | 1445 | 820 | 2570 | 425 | 945 | 150 | 315 | 80 | 240 | Yes |
NGFBP5 | 5 | 8.0 | 1805 | 1670 | 1045 | 2795 | 450 | 110 | 150 | 315 | 80 | 240 | Yes |
NGFBP6 | 6 | 9.5 | 2045 | 1890 | 1270 | 3020 | 470 | 1340 | 150 | 315 | 80 | 240 | Yes |
NGFBP7 | 7 | 10.5 | 2290 | 2095 | 1470 | 3220 | 495 | 1440 | 150 | 315 | 80 | 240 | Yes |
NGFBP8 | 8 | 11 | 2525 | 2380 | 1680 | 3430 | 520 | 1680 | 150 | 315 | 80 | 240 | Yes |
NGFBP10 | 10 | 16.0 | 3005 | 2735 | 2130 | 3880 | 570 | 2040 | 150 | 315 | 80 | 240 | Yes |
NGFBP12 | 12 | 19.0 | 3480 | 3165 | 2555 | 4305 | 625 | 2405 | 150 | 315 | 80 | 240 | Yes |
*Where applicable, the Approx. Working Height is calculated by adding 1750mm (5’8”) to the Platform Height.
